In order to survive a summer of wedding fever, longtime single friends, Ben and Alice, agree to be each other's plus one at every wedding they've been invited to.

Plus One Ratings & Reviews
Mashable
Angie Han
Therein lies the brilliance of Plus One: All of this feels like it's really happening.
Killer Movie Reviews
Andrea Chase
A gangly teddy bear with a Jimmy Stewart vibe, and a slight reserve to his beatific smile, and a barely contained Valkyrie of snarky impropriety. You can't help but root for these two crazy kids.
jackiekcooper.com
Jackie K. Cooper
You need to see this movie. The two lead performances are star making and the chemistry between the audience and everyone in this movie is huge.
SSG Syndicate
Susan Granger
Snappy, yet engagingly sweet - celebrating the return of the rom-com...
The Weekend Warrior (Substack)
Edward Douglas
If you're the type of person who gets dragged to weddings every other weekend, this movie is definitely for you.
Lyles' Movie Files
Jeffrey Lyles
A pure blast and one that's going to be on my heavy rotation of romantic comedies. This is definitely a film worthy of the pleasure of your attendance.
Salon.com
Gary M. Kramer
Erskine and Quaid enjoy a decent chemistry...their rapport is amusing, but never precious in a cringe-inducing way. "Plus One" is a high-concept indie rom-com...but it's enjoyable because it embraces those conventions like a comfortable old shirt.
Pajiba
Kristy Puchko
Plus One is the best rom-com you haven't heard of.
The Spool
Caroline Siede
This isn't a romantic comedy where one kiss sends the couple off into happily ever after. It's one that's genuinely interested in the meaty, messy, high-stakes experience of falling for someone and starting a relationship with them.
RogerEbert.com
Nell Minow
Chan and Rhymer understand the essential weirdness of being an observer of someone else's emotional, life-changing event that happens to also be a big party.
Los Angeles Times
Kimber Myers
"Plus One" might be a romcom squarely from the dude's point of view, but Erskine is the real breakout star here. She's raunchy and funny, giving the film a loose, wild feeling in its best moments, though it's too often predictable in its larger beats.
Observer
Rex Reed
Incurable romantics seeking a fresh look at love contemporary-style could do a lot worse than Plus One.
New York Post
Sara Stewart
It takes some nerve to attempt a new spin on the wedding rom-com, but co-directors and writers Jeff Chan and Andrew Rhymer pull it off with the effervescent "Plus One."
Tribune News Service
Rick Bentley
It's been a long time since two actors have brought as much energy and life to rom-coms as Jack Quaid and Maya Erskine in Plus One.
New York Times
Ben Kenigsberg
Will these two leads be able to outrun so many clichés? Erskine, a comic talent best known as a creator of the Hulu comedy series "Pen15," suggests that the answer is yes...
Refinery29
Anne Cohen
For all the laughs involved - and there are many - the strength of this film is the way it tackles loneliness in wedding guests.
TheWrap
Robert Abele
The movie's real showcase gold lies in the magnetic appeal of screwball comedy natural Erskine; she's a major talent who rightly runs away with the movie, conjuring in the viewer's head a constellation of wishful star turns to come.
AV Club
Jesse Hassenger
Plus One isn't much more than consistently amusing and sweetly romantic, but in the right hands, those qualities can still feel like a lot.
Variety
Nick Schager
Erskine has a force of personality - and whip-crack comedic timing - that energizes this superior brand of amorous adventure.
The Hollywood Reporter
Jon Frosch
More than gets by on the strength of its fundamentals: leads with crackling chemistry, crisper-than-average dialogue and a pair of directors who know how to stay out of the way.
